Definition of Loads

Academic load: Total credits the student is allowed to register in a semester. The maximum and minimum academic loads are set according to the executive rules of the University.

Minimum Academic Load: the least number of academic credits that a student has to register to be in line with their GPA according to what the university board decides.

Defining Loads

The maximum academic load for normal-achievement students is not to exceed 15% of the study plan credits, maximum 21 credits.

The maximum academic load for non-achieving students in university is as follows:

  • 12 credits, including subjects they failed in, for those whose GPA is less than 1.5
  • 15 credits, including subjects they failed in, for those whose GPA is between 1.5 and 1.75
  • 18 credits, including subjects they failed in, for those whose GPA is between 1.75 to 2.75
  • 15% of the study plan for those with a GPA of 2.75 or more, with a maximum of 21 credits
